Sarah A. Boles

May 25, 1917 ~ January 30, 2017 (age 99) 99 Years Old
Sarah A. Boles passed away peacefully at her home in Santa Fe Monday, January 30, 2017 at age 99. She was surrounded by her daughters. Sarah grew up in Albuquerque and moved to Santa Fe in 1957, living there for the rest of her life. 
Sarah is preceded in death by her loving husband of 63 years, Lowell G. (Stretch) Boles.
Square dancing was an activity both Sarah and Stretch enjoyed, and they were members of the Sashay Rounders for thirty-two years. Sarah will be remembered for her many artistic passions. Her china painting studio was filled with delicately painted nature scenes, and she was a member of the China Painters Guild for many years. Quilting was a love of Sarah’s as well; she was even planning a new quilt the day she passed away. All the family members cherish her unique, specially made quilts celebrating anniversaries, weddings, and births. Sarah also enjoyed photography, knitting and was a sewing club member. Sarah also enjoyed line dancing and tap dancing, once even participating in a three generation tap dancing class with daughter Donna and granddaughter Cara. Bowling was another of Sarah’s favorite activities, and she participated in several bowling leagues almost up to the very end of her life. She was a member of the “Busy Bees” bowling team; when Sarah was unable to play with the team, the team members changed the name of the team to “Sarah’s team” in her honor.
She is survived by her three daughters Donna Rosingana; Judy (JB) Boles-Peña, husband Amado Peña; and Linda Morgan, husband Harvey; by her grandchildren Jamie Rosingana; Cara Rosingana, husband Aaron Derwingson; and Mia Rosingana, husband Keith Desrosiers; great grandsons Tayo and Jonah Derwingson; and “grand dogs” Charlie, Patty, and Dulce. 
 There will be a 100th birthday party and celebration of her life held for her in the spring.
Sarah and her family want to thank the amazing caregivers from Comfort Keepers for giving her care and support over the last two years.
